ADJECTIVE | all | complacent, self-satisfied, self-complacent | contented to a fault with oneself or one's actions |

Meaning | contented to a fault with oneself or one's actions. | |
---|---|---|
Example | "he had become complacent after years of success" | |
Synonyms | self-satisfied, self-complacent | |
Broader | contented, content | satisfied or showing satisfaction with things as they are |
Spanish | autosatisfecho, suficiente, ufano | |
Catalan | complaent, satisfet de si mateix, ufanós | |
Nouns | complacency, complacence | the feeling you have when you are satisfied with yourself |
Adverbs | complacently | in a self-satisfied manner |
